Vacant two bedroom mid terrace cottage, occupying a main road frontage within this rural village location. Requiring a scheme of improvements throughout, the accommodation comprises:- Entrance into lounge with stairs off, dining area, kitchen, first floor with two bedrooms and bathroom. Small open plan yard area. Gas fired central heating system (not tested) and part double glazing. Viewing via Leonards please.
Location - This small community of Burstwick has limited amenities which include a primary school and village hall. The property stands on the Main Street, close to the junction with Appleby Lane.
Entrance Into Lounge - 3.555m max x 3.660m (11'7" max x 12'0") - Main front entrance door provides access into the property. Window to the front elevation, stairs lead off to the first floor accommodation, radiator and beamed effect ceiling.
Dining Area - 3.691m x 2.241m (12'1" x 7'4") - Window to the rear elevation, radiator and beamed effect ceiling.
Kitchen - 2.115m x 3.593m (6'11" x 11'9") - Containing a range of base and one wall cupboard. Work surfaces with sink unit, space for appliances. Windows to the side and rear elevations with side entrance door. Beamed effect ceiling and radiator.
First Floor Landing - Boiler cupboard with Ideal gas fired central heating boiler (not tested). Radiator and access to rooms off.
Bedroom One - 2.632m x 3.653m (8'7" x 11'11") - Window to the front elevation, radiator and access to roof void.
Bedroom Two - 2.746m x 2.278m (9'0" x 7'5") - Window to the rear elevation and radiator.
Bathroom - 2.115m x 2.624m (6'11" x 8'7") - Suite of bath with electric shower unit over (not tested)m wash hand basin and WC. Window to the rear elevation and radiator.
Outside - The property front directly onto the footpath, there is a small open plan rear yard area.

Public Auction - Mode Of Sale - The property is offered for sale By Public Auction. The property will be sold subject to the Law Society Contract and Conditions of Sale which will be available for inspection 7 days prior to the date of auction at both the solicitors and auctioneers offices. Intending purchasers are advised to make any enquiries relating to these contracts and conditions of sale prior to the date of auction as it is not intended to have these read out at the sale. In addition to the purchase price purchasers may be required to reimburse the vendors search fees and possibly the solicitors fees. These will be declared by the auctioneer prior to the property been offered for sale, but should you wish to establish if these are relevant/payable in relation to this particular lot, please contact the auctioneers beforehand.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
